The Barataria Land Bridge is that piece of real estate bordered by Bayou Lafourche on the west and the Mississippi River on the east, the southern shoreline of Lake Salvador to the north, and having the northern portion of Little Lake as the southern boundary.[…]

Many fishermen spend less time on the water during the winter, and that can be hard on their boat batteries. Proper off-season care includes keeping the batteries clean, and maintaining at least 75 percent of a full charge in them.[…]
